While Margaretville itself has limited dedicated dealerships, several reputable independent auto shops in the surrounding Delaware County area are experienced with Toyotas. Look for shops in nearby towns like Arkville or Andes that employ ASE-certified technicians and explicitly list Toyota as a specialty, and always check local reviews from other Toyota owners.
Given our harsh winters with road salt and mountainous roads, common local issues include premature brake wear, rust on undercarriages and exhaust systems, and suspension component wear. Toyota models like the RAV4 or Highlander may also need more frequent 4WD system checks due to the hilly terrain and seasonal driving conditions.
Labor rates at independent shops in the Margaretville area are typically more competitive than dealerships in Kingston or Oneonta. However, part prices are generally consistent, and for major repairs, you should factor in potential travel costs if you choose a distant specialist, making a trustworthy local technician a valuable asset.
For routine maintenance (oil changes, brakes, tire rotations) and most common repairs, a qualified local shop is perfectly capable. For highly complex hybrid system issues (e.g., Prius) or warranty-covered recalls that require dealership documentation, you may need to travel to a certified dealership outside the immediate area.
Yes, it's wise to schedule seasonal services like winter tire changes or pre-winter inspections well in advance, as local shops can get booked quickly. Also, consider that parts may not be in immediate stock and could require a day's lead time for delivery to our rural area, so plan for potential minor delays.
